$77 per hour Overview System One is seeking a CAD Designer III / Senior CAD Designer to support a leading aerospace client. This role is responsible for the development, modification, and release of CN-controlled engineering designs, models, and drawings supporting umbilical systems, ground support equipment, test hardware, launch infrastructure, and transportation tooling. The ideal candidate will have strong Creo experience, expertise in GD&T (ASME Y14.5), and hands-on experience with configuration management and engineering change processes. Responsibilities
  • Develop and release CN-controlled designs, models, and drawings for umbilical assemblies, retraction/release mechanisms, routing hardware, launch pad structures, test fixtures, and transportation tooling.
  • Define and document interfaces between vehicles, payloads, launch systems, test equipment, and ground support equipment, including mechanical, fluid, and electrical interfaces.
  • Develop, modify, and maintain Creo models, assemblies, and drawings in compliance with engineering modeling standards and configuration management requirements.
  • Perform model checks, design reviews, and CN release activities to ensure compliance with applicable engineering standards and design requirements.
  • Generate detailed manufacturing and assembly drawings in accordance with
ASME Y14.5
(GD&T) standards.
  • Support the design and development of ground support equipment, test fixtures, lifting fixtures, transport frames, handling tooling, and related mechanical systems.
  • Define tooling and system operational requirements, including rigging points, load paths, handling procedures, and interface definitions.
  • Maintain product data and configuration control through CN-controlled engineering release processes.
  • Collaborate with stress analysts, design engineers, and cross-functional teams to incorporate analysis-driven design changes.
  • Ensure all released documentation supports manufacturing, assembly, inspection, testing, and operational requirements.
  • Participate in design reviews, engineering change processes, and continuous improvement initiatives. Requirements
  • Proficiency in Creo (Pro/ENGINEER), including complex models, assemblies, and engineering drawings.
  • Experience developing and managing large assemblies and detailed CAD models.
  • Strong knowledge of GD&T and
ASME Y14.5
standards.
  • Experience producing manufacturing and assembly drawings for aerospace or similar high-precision industries.
  • Experience working within configuration management and engineering change (CN) release processes.
  • Experience with Windchill or similar product lifecycle/configuration management tools.
  • Ability to take designs from model creation through formal engineering release.
  • Strong attention to detail and ability to work in a controlled engineering environment.
  • Strong communication and collaboration skills in a multidisciplinary engineering team.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ience with umbilical systems, launch infrastructure, or ground support equipment.
  • Experience with test fixtures, handling tooling, and transportation hardware design.
  • Familiarity with mechanical, fluid, and electrical interface definition.
